数据库中的整型是指什么

飞飞 其他 7

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在数据库中,整型是一种数据类型,用于存储整数值。它表示整数,可以是正数、负数或零。整型在数据库中是一种基本的数据类型,用于存储整数数据,例如计数、标识符、日期、年龄等。

    以下是关于数据库中整型的几个重要点:

    1. 数据类型范围:整型可以具有不同的大小和范围,取决于数据库管理系统(DBMS)的实现。常见的整型包括tinyint、smallint、int和bigint。它们的范围从-128到127(tinyint)到-9223372036854775808到9223372036854775807(bigint)不等。

    2. 存储空间:整型数据在数据库中以二进制形式存储。不同的整型数据类型占用的存储空间也不同。比如,tinyint通常占用1个字节,int占用4个字节。

    3. 数据类型选择:在数据库设计中,选择适当的整型数据类型很重要。如果数据范围较小,可以选择较小的整型数据类型来节省存储空间。但是,如果数据范围较大,应选择较大的整型数据类型以确保数据可以被正确存储。

    4. 整型的使用场景:整型常用于存储需要进行数值计算的数据,例如订单数量、产品价格、年龄等。整型数据可以进行各种算术运算,如加法、减法、乘法和除法。

    5. 整型的约束:在数据库中,可以为整型数据添加约束,以确保数据的完整性和一致性。例如,可以设置整型数据的最小值和最大值,或者限制整型数据为非负数。

    总之,整型是数据库中用于存储整数值的数据类型。了解整型的范围、存储空间、选择、使用场景和约束是数据库设计和数据处理的关键。

    1年前 0条评论
  • 飞飞的头像
    飞飞
    Worktile&PingCode市场小伙伴
    评论

    数据库中的整型(Integer)是一种数据类型,用于存储整数值。整型在数据库中用来表示整数型数据,例如年龄、数量、编号等等。

    整型在不同的数据库系统中可能具有不同的命名和大小范围。常见的整型类型包括:

    1. TINYINT:占用1个字节,范围为-128到127(有符号)或0到255(无符号)。
    2. SMALLINT:占用2个字节,范围为-32768到32767(有符号)或0到65535(无符号)。
    3. INT(INTEGER):占用4个字节,范围为-2147483648到2147483647(有符号)或0到4294967295(无符号)。
    4. BIGINT:占用8个字节,范围为-9223372036854775808到9223372036854775807(有符号)或0到18446744073709551615(无符号)。

    使用整型的好处包括节省存储空间、提高查询效率和确保数据的一致性。由于整型只存储整数值,不包含小数部分,因此可以更有效地使用存储空间。此外,整型的数据比较和计算速度较快,可以提高数据库的查询和计算效率。另外,使用整型可以确保数据的一致性,避免了存储和比较浮点数时可能出现的精度问题。

    在设计数据库表时,需要根据具体业务需求和数据范围选择合适的整型类型。如果数据范围较小,可以选择较小的整型类型,以节省存储空间。如果数据范围较大,可以选择较大的整型类型,以避免数据溢出。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    数据库中的整型是指用来存储整数数据的数据类型。在数据库中,整型数据可以通过不同的数据类型来表示,如INT、BIGINT、TINYINT等。

    1. INT(整型):INT是最常用的整型数据类型之一,它用于存储正负范围在-2147483648到2147483647之间的整数。INT数据类型在数据库中占据4个字节的存储空间。

    2. BIGINT(大整型):BIGINT用于存储更大范围的整数,正负范围在-9223372036854775808到9223372036854775807之间。BIGINT数据类型在数据库中占据8个字节的存储空间。

    3. SMALLINT(小整型):SMALLINT用于存储较小范围的整数,正负范围在-32768到32767之间。SMALLINT数据类型在数据库中占据2个字节的存储空间。

    4. TINYINT(微整型):TINYINT用于存储非常小范围的整数,正负范围在-128到127之间。TINYINT数据类型在数据库中占据1个字节的存储空间。

    除了以上常用的整型数据类型外,不同的数据库管理系统可能还提供了其他特定的整型数据类型,以满足不同的需求。

    在使用整型数据类型时,需要根据实际需求选择合适的数据类型。如果需要存储较大范围的整数,应选择BIGINT;如果只需要存储较小范围的整数,可以选择INT、SMALLINT或TINYINT,根据具体情况确定。同时,还需要考虑数据存储空间的使用效率和性能,避免浪费存储空间或影响查询和操作的性能。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部